Fences

Question
I have a question regarding fence repair. I have a 4-foot chain link fence in need of an upgrade. I would like to convert to a cedar or cypress fence to gain more privacy. I would like it to be about 6 or 7 feet. I can't pull down what I already have up as the property rights have changed so repair is only thing open. My question is can I install a larger pipe over current 4 foot ones, drill hole through both pipes and secure with bolts? Would I have enough strength because of greater service area? Would I have to enlarge the footing and if so can you make a suggestion?
Thanks in advance
Don Laughlin


Answer
You're right…you cannot add any additional post to your existing fence or extend your current post to meet your desired height, because the post will not be strong enough to handle the additional weight and wind load. The first heavy wind that comes will tear this fence. So this is my suggestion that you should do. First build a new wooden or vinyl fence about 1 ft inside or behind your current fence with the boards to the outside, then you could either leave that ole chain link fence to tear it down, you will loose about a foot of property space but you still own the fence to the property line.
